The Story of Ireta
This gentle name first appeared in the early 1900s, carrying a calm and mysterious aura, like a peaceful secret.
Ireta is a name with Irish roots, first recorded in 1903. Its origin is not fully established, suggesting it might be a variation of other names or a unique creation from that era.
